[Satellite News - 1-8-08] Investment firm Mountain Super Angel is confident that it can turn around the SkyDSL satellite broadband business, which the current owner, Teles, considered shutting down.
Mountain Super Angel AG signed an agreement with Teles AG Jan. 3 to potentially acquire 80 percent of Berlin-based Teles Wireless Broadband Internet GmbH, which operates the European broadband Internet service.
